------- Additional Comments From peter at thecodergeek.com 2006-11-20 17:30 EST -------
As I recall, this is also useful for SATA devices. If it's alright with you, I
think adding that to the %description and Summary ("List or change SCSI/SATA
disk parameters") would be beneficial for those wanting to find this through a
search or similar.
Also, your %build section appears to be missing a make call:
> make %{?_smp_mflags}
Lastly, why is there a need for the checking of %buildroot in %clean/%install?
